REVIEW

"Edge of your seat romantic suspense"

Moving home to her father's ranch still didn't bring peace of mind to Chicago ADA,Olivia Kincaid. She was used to getting violent criminals off the street but, when a physical attack nearly killed her it affected her psychologically, as well. To make matters worse her father, a retired judge, was opening his ranch for a prison work release program.

Hank Elliot is part of the program and is able to freely roam around the ranch. He is finishing up his sentence for a crime he says he did not commit. As Olivia slowly gets to know him she sees a decent and caring man underneath his exterior. She is torn with her feelings as Olivia's long time convictions brings her doubts. She has always felt that these men wouldn't be in this predicament if they were innocent.

Their fragile relationshp turns to one of love. Hank's feelings are torn because he knows that when he is released he will always be a convicted felon and will not have anything to offer Olivia.

Olivia is soon put to a test as to how deep her feelings really are when he is a suspect in a local woman's murder. How far will she go to help Hank and have they built enough trust in their relationship that Olivia believes he is innocent?

CONVICTIONS is a fantastic, fast paced read. Maureen McKade has done a superior job in providing twists and turns that keep you on edge, until the end. A true romantic suspense with a blend of contemporary western will appeal to readers of all genres. Don't miss this one!

Summary

Chicago ADA Olivia Kincaid was dedicated to getting violent criminals off the streets—until a brutal assault nearly took her life. Now, with her world shattered, she retreats to her father's Colorado ranch, hoping to reclaim some lost piece of herself.

Even here she can't feel safe, though—because her father has created a work-release program that allows convicted felons to roam freely about the ranch. But when one of the men arouses a desire she thought was long dead, her deepest convictions are turned upside down. Six years ago, Hank Elliot was imprisoned for a crime he says he didn't commit. Olivia has heard countless criminals claim their innocence. Still, something about the proud, determined man makes her want to believe him.

But when a local woman is found murdered and suspicion falls on Hank, not even Olivia is sure whether the man who's broken through her defenses is a cold-blooded killer.
